A Dudipatsar Lake tour offers an unforgettable adventure, taking trekkers through rugged terrains and lush valleys. The journey provides breathtaking views of snow-capped peaks and crystal-clear waters. Ideal for nature enthusiasts, this challenging trek rewards visitors with serenity, stunning landscapes, and an immersion into Pakistan’s natural beauty.